Birmingham City University: Exploring Novel Technology for the accessibility of DAW, Looking for collaboration with Visually impaired creatives

2022-12-12 Thread christi k
Hello, 

I would like to invite you to an exciting new study as part of my PhD. My 
research explores interactive approaches with DAW and accessibility. More 
specifically, I am exploring the use of vibrotactile feedback as a tool 
that offers an alternative modality from the screen readers and facilitates 
the use of DAW, such as the interaction with audio effects parameters.   

My aim is to work closely with visual impaired used that have DAW 
experience and collaborate in the design, testing and implementation of a 
new haptic system.  

If you are interested, please let me know at christina.karpod...@bcu.ac.uk 
, and I will provide more information about the proposed study and aims.
